Motorcycle Accident Lawyers

An experienced personal injury lawyer may be necessary if you or someone you care about is injured in a motorcycle accident. They can assist you in obtaining compensation for medical bills, lost income pain and suffering, mental anguish, and other expenses.

Motorcycle accident cases often involve more serious injuries than those that occur in car accidents. This can lead to significant financial stress for victims who are typically incapable or unwilling to go back to work.

It may surprise you to learn that legal fees for a motorcycle accident aren't as high as you think. This is because the majority of personal injury lawyers work on a basis of contingency which means they only get paid if they are successful in your case. This means that you don't need to worry about paying any upfront fees and your attorney will have your best interests at heart throughout the entire process.
